The final price for your hardscape project depends on a few key factors. First, the size of the area and the specific materials you choose—like natural stone versus standard concrete—will change the bottom line. Site conditions also matter; if your yard requires significant grading, drainage work, or removal of old structures, costs will rise. Complex patterns or built-in features like fire pits and retaining walls add labor time.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Installing patio pavers in Sugar Land involves excavating the site to the required depth, laying and compacting a stable sub-base, and then carefully setting the pavers according to the design. Licensed pros ensure proper edge restraints are installed to prevent shifting and that the surface is sloped for effective drainage. They meticulously finish the project to ensure a durable and attractive result. This process guarantees a long-lasting patio.
